ABSTRACT:
A novel special picture effect is to be achieved by a read address control system. To this ends, a special effect device includes an address signal generating unit3for generating a readout address signal for picture signals stored in a frame buffer2so that such a special effect is achieved in which a picture corresponding to the picture signals stored in said frame buffer is rotationally moved about an optional point, provided to the outer rim of a display area at the time of display, as the center of rotation, so as to disappear to outside the display area.
